#c634f7 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c634f7 is composed of 77.6% red, 20.4% green and 96.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 19.8% cyan, 78.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.1% black. It has a hue angle of 284.9 degrees, a saturation of 92.4% and a lightness of 58.6%. #c634f7 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ff68ff with #8d00ef. Closest websafe color is: #cc33ff.

#c634f7 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c634f7 has RGB values of R:198, G:52, B:247 and CMYK values of C:0.2, M:0.79, Y:0,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 12989687.

Shades and Tints of #c634f7
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030005 is the darkest color, while #fbf1f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#c634f7
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#969596 is the less saturated color, while #c634f7 is the most saturated one.
